技术文摘
深入了解HTML全局属性的含义与用法
深入了解HTML全局属性的含义与用法
在HTML的世界里,全局属性扮演着至关重要的角色。它们可以应用于几乎所有的HTML元素,为网页开发提供了强大的功能和灵活性。
让我们来了解一下“class”属性。这个属性用于为元素指定一个或多个类名。通过类名,我们可以在CSS中对具有相同类名的元素进行统一的样式设置。例如,我们可以为一组按钮都添加同一个类名,然后在CSS中设置它们的背景颜色、字体大小等样式,这样可以大大提高代码的复用性和可维护性。
“id”属性则是用于为元素指定一个唯一的标识符。在一个HTML文档中,每个元素的“id”都应该是独一无二的。它常用于JavaScript中,通过获取元素的“id”来操作特定的元素,比如改变元素的内容、样式或者添加事件监听等。
“style”属性允许我们直接在HTML元素中嵌入CSS样式。虽然在实际开发中,我们通常会将样式代码放在外部的CSS文件中,以实现样式与结构的分离,但在某些特殊情况下,使用“style”属性可以快速地为单个元素设置特定的样式。
“title”属性用于为元素提供额外的描述信息。当用户将鼠标悬停在具有“title”属性的元素上时,会显示该属性的值,这对于提供元素的功能说明或者补充信息非常有用。
“data-*”属性是HTML5中引入的自定义数据属性。它允许我们在HTML元素上存储自定义的数据,这些数据可以通过JavaScript进行访问和操作。这在开发一些复杂的交互功能时非常方便,比如存储元素的状态信息等。
还有一些其他的全局属性,如“hidden”属性用于隐藏元素,“tabindex”属性用于控制元素在Tab键导航中的顺序等。
深入理解和熟练掌握HTML全局属性的含义与用法,能够让我们在网页开发中更加得心应手,编写出更加高效、灵活和易于维护的代码,为用户带来更好的网页体验。
- PowerShell 中 String 对象方法概览
- Ruby on Rails 中 Model 关联的详细解析
- Bash Shell 自定义函数命令的持久化生效难题
- Ruby 中 module_function 与 extend self 的差异对比
- PowerShell 数组的多样录入方式
- PowerShell 获取当前主机内存使用量与总量的办法
- Ruby FTP 封装实例深度剖析
- CentOS 7 中 Ruby 语言开发环境配置方法教程
- Shell 脚本 Function 传参的详细应用
- Shell 中利用 Sed 实现上下两行合并为一行
- Windows 下安装 Ruby 与 Rails 问题总结
- Shell 脚本中进度条的两种实现方式
- Hbase Shell 常用命令的用法解析
- Ruby on Rails 安装后消除 DL 已弃用并使用 Fiddle 的警告信息方法[测试可用]
- 高级开发运维测试必备的 envsubst 命令使用全解